Output f6e7a4b8f713ef994bff03b639772c1175982b76106557dc92d5f142f618aa1e:1

value
23259808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b04f12cfcd4ce8ad168089fb6c855e0e4dbe0223 OP_EQUAL
address
3HmFaRmXazG6pMqpiWzr1bPRjgBav5P32G
transaction
f6e7a4b8f713ef994bff03b639772c1175982b76106557dc92d5f142f618aa1e
spent
true